Transaction 58e89a2bafe4c78333e9c19e389750b40102465546fd50843c9d0ff2c8e6933b
1 Input
1 Output
-
58e89a2bafe4c78333e9c19e389750b40102465546fd50843c9d0ff2c8e6933b:0
- value
- 74157
- script pubkey
- OP_0 OP_PUSHBYTES_20 95336cf39f302cb351295b8be8d26a85212c657e
- address
- bc1qj5ekeuulxqktx5fftw9735n2s5sjcet7r03d4f